2 To Whom Shall We Go Where are disciples going when they turn from Jesus, the Way?

3 Where are They/We Going? After emotionalism and feelings

4 Genesis 37:34-35 Then Jacob tore his garments and put sackcloth on his loins and mourned for his son many days. 35 All his sons and all his daughters rose up to comfort him, but he refused to be comforted and said, “No, I shall go down to Sheol to my son, mourning.” Thus his father wept for him. ESV Jacob felt his son was dead, and his feelings were wrong.

5 Acts 26:9-11 “I myself was convinced that I ought to do many things in opposing the name of Jesus of Nazareth. 10 And I did so in Jerusalem. I not only locked up many of the saints in prison after receiving authority from the chief priests, but when they were put to death I cast my vote against them. 11 And I punished them often in all the synagogues and tried to make them blaspheme, and in raging fury against them I persecuted them even to foreign cities. ESV Paul thought he should harm Christians, he was wrong.

6 Our feelings depend on what we believe. If we are mistaken our feelings will be mistaken. Whoever trusts in his own mind is a fool, but he who walks in wisdom will be delivered. Proverbs 28:26
